2. Diverse Applications:
The applications of acoustic vibration studies span across multiple industries, and Indian businesses have been quick to recognize their potential. In the automotive sector, for instance, companies are utilizing acoustic vibration studies to optimize vehicle design and improve passenger comfort. Similarly, in the construction industry, these studies help in evaluating the structural integrity of buildings and identifying potential weaknesses. The medical field also benefits from acoustic vibration studies, especially in diagnostic imaging techniques like ultrasound.
